Gynecologic Cancer Steering Committee

The NCI Gynecologic Cancer Steering Committee (GCSC) was transitioned into a NCI Disease Specific Steering Committee from the Gynecologic Cancer Intergroup in May 2006. The GCSC is currently composed of the Steering Committee and three specific disease-site task forces. Members of the GCSC include Cooperative Group gynecologic disease committee chairs, Specialized Programs of Research Excellence (SPOREs), Cancer Center, and R01/P01 investigators along with community oncologists, biostatistician(s), patient advocates, and NCI staff.

Mission Statement

The GCSC functions to harmonize an efficient, cost-effective, science-driven, and transparent process that will identify and promote the "Best Science" in gynecologic cancer clinical research by addressing the design and prioritization of phase III trials and evaluating randomized phase II studies. As part of its mission, this GCSC is intent on fostering collaboration with international groups and institutions engaged in conducting trials in gynecologic cancers.
